Why Missouri City is Perfect for Pool Hosting

🏙️ Welcome to the "Show Me City"

Strategically located in Fort Bend and Harris counties, Missouri City is a thriving, diverse community known for its master-planned neighborhoods and upscale living. With a population pushing towards 80,000, it serves as a premier suburb of Houston, attracting families who want space, safety, and community. From the historic homes in Quail Valley to the sprawling modern estates in Sienna, the housing stock here is prime for pool hosting.

However, the defining characteristic of the region is the intense Gulf Coast climate. While Missouri City boasts beautiful parks like Buffalo Run and the Edible Arbor Trail, outdoor activities in the summer are often limited by heat and humidity. Public pools, such as the one at the Recreation & Tennis Center, have limited capacity and strict hours. Furthermore, while many master-planned communities have HOA pools, they are often overcrowded, restrict guest counts, or are closed for maintenance, leaving thousands of residents looking for a private alternative.


☀️ Missouri City Climate & Pool Season

Missouri City experiences a humid subtropical climate. The heat here isn't just hot; it's tropical. High humidity levels make the "feels like" temperature soar well above 100°F, making water access a necessity rather than a luxury.

Temperature Overview:

  • Summer Highs: 92°F – 98°F (Feels like 105°F+) (June – September)
  • Winter Lows: 43°F – 48°F (December – January)
  • Peak Pool Season: May through September
  • Extended Season: March through November for heated pools

🎯 What Makes Missouri City Special

This city is a golfer's paradise and a family haven. Landmarks like the Quail Valley Golf Course and the Freedom Tree Park highlight the community's blend of recreation and history. The area is also dotted with lakes and bayous, particularly in neighborhoods like Lake Olympia. However, natural bodies of water in the Houston metro area are rarely suitable for casual swimming due to wildlife (alligators/snakes) and water quality issues. This makes the controlled, clean environment of a private backyard pool incredibly valuable. Residents want the "waterfront lifestyle" without the risks of the bayou.

⭐ Premium Factors in Missouri City

In this market, shade is king. Pools with covered patios, pergolas, or mature trees command higher rates because they offer respite from the Texas sun. Mosquito control systems (misting systems) are a massive value-add given the local climate. Additionally, pools with lake views (common in Lake Olympia) or resort-style rock features (common in Sienna) can charge a premium. Outdoor kitchens and high-end BBQ setups are also top requests for family gatherings.
